Quote:
Originally posted by benebob


Check out the link below in my sig. The tranny in it now has eaten its front dif. Making it a logical choice. As for why rwd? It is simply the best set up for a racecar/autox car hands down unless conditions go south. The hope is that we can sort it this way and create a poor mans Porshe killer. If not AWD will return. Just depends on how much weight we can shave of the sucker as to if the rwd will be worth it. If it works, we'll look at adopting somethings to force the tranny to send all the power there regardless.
There is no way you can weld up the clutches in the rear of the case? Run solid right out of the output shaft straight to the driveshaft. I dunno if it can be done as I have never disassembled an awd model transmission. Prob throw the balance off too so might not be the nest idea. Can anyone fab a solid peice to replace the trnasfer clutches?

Tom
